A behavior intervention plan (bip) is a written, structured program designed by board certified behavior analysts (bcbas) or other behavior analysis professionals. it is meant to eliminate challenging behaviors that hamper a person’s learning, social interactions, or conduct in the day to day activities. the bip comprises a detailed. A behavior intervention plan (bip) is a structured document that outlines strategies and techniques to address specific behaviors of concern in individuals with autism. it is a personalized plan that aims to modify behavior, teach new skills, and create a supportive environment. the bip is developed through a collaborative process involving. 3. choose a data collection method. before beginning any intervention, we want to have enough information on the behavior during baseline (i.e., before treatment) to know if the intervention is effective. decide on the best way to collect data that will give over an accurate depiction of the behavior.
